From Goshen College

Goshen College is a nationally-recognized liberal arts college in Northern Indiana known for leadership in intercultural and international education, sustainability and social justice. The college offers bachelor's degrees in more than 65 areas of study, as well as select master’s degrees.

Goshen enrolls approximately 900 students from 33 states and 38 countries and is recognized for its innovative, life-changing study abroad program (Study-Service Term) and exceptional educational value. The 135-acre, tree-filled campus features a world-class Music Center and a Rec-Fitness Center for 15 intercollegiate athletic teams. The extended campus includes a 1,189-acre natural sanctuary (the Merry Lea Environmental Learning Center near Wolf Lake, Ind.) and a marine biology lab in the Florida Keys.

Rooted in the historically peaceful Mennonite church and established in 1894, the college's Christ-centered mission produces passionate learners, compassionate peacemakers, global citizens and servant leaders. The college's doors are open to all, with students from 40 different Christian denominations and several world religions. Experiential learning, faculty mentors and strong friendships are significant community strengths for students.

Neighborhood

Located in downtown Goshen, this campus sits within walking distance of local restaurants, coffee shops, and retail stores along Main Street, offering students convenient access to dining and shopping without needing a car. The surrounding neighborhood has a small-town feel with a mix of historic architecture and modern amenities, creating a welcoming environment for students to explore on foot. The area maintains a quiet, community-oriented atmosphere while still providing enough nearby entertainment and services to support student life.

Mission Statement

Goshen College transforms local and global communities through courageous, creative and compassionate leaders. Shaped by Anabaptist-Mennonite tradition, we integrate academic excellence and real-world experience with active love for God and neighbor.
